Uri Fruchtmann: A multi-faceted talent in cinema and activism
Uri Fruchtmann is an Israeli figure whose work spans many different fields, including film production, directing, and human rights activism. Born in 1955, he has created his own niche, making significant contributions to the entertainment industry and social activities.
Born and raised in Israel, Uri Fruchtmann’s history is deeply rooted in a culture that values creativity and activism. His early exposure to diverse cultural influences played a key role in shaping his career and advocacy work.

Fruchtmann is perhaps best known for his work in cinema, where he made notable contributions as both a producer and director.
Beyond the world of entertainment, Fruchtmann is deeply committed to human rights and social justice. He co-founded Videre Est Credere 2008, a UK-based human rights charity that leverages technology and filmmaking to expose human rights abuses around the world.
Under his leadership and vision, Videre Est Credere equipped and empowered activists to document and disseminate evidence of human rights violations.
Uri’s personal life has attracted public attention, especially Uri’s marriage to Scottish singer Annie Lennox. The couple was married from 1988 until their divorce in 2000 and they had two daughters, Lola and Tali Lennox.
